Auro Metals (OTCQB:AURFF) reported the fourth batch of assays from its 2026 Phase I drill program at the 100%-owned Santa Barbara gold-copper project in southeastern Ecuador. According to Auro, 22 holes have been completed and results for 14 holes are now available.
At Santa Barbara South, hole DSB-61 intersected 496.5m grading 0.76 g/t gold and 0.12% copper from 88.5m, including 212.5m at 1.12 g/t gold and 0.14% copper. Hole DSB-67 cut 380m grading 0.71 g/t gold and 0.10% copper from 76.5m, and hole DSB-66 returned 287m from surface grading 0.51 g/t gold and 0.08% copper. These results, together with earlier holes, indicate mineralization remains open up-dip, down-dip and at depth.
Auro also announced that its shares were uplisted to the OTCQB Venture Market effective July 29, 2026, and will continue trading under the ticker AURFF in the U.S. and AURO on the TSX Venture Exchange.
